软件冲突问题一直是计算机使用中常见而又令人头痛的难题。当多种软件共存于同一系统时,彼此间的相互影响可能导致程序崩溃、系统速度变慢,甚至无法正常启动。探讨解决程序间冲突的问题,不仅对普通用户有帮助,也对广泛的IT从业人员至关重要。

在解决软件冲突之前,了解其根本原因非常重要。冲突通常源于资源竞争,比如文件、系统设置或网络权限等。不同的软件在运行时,可能会尝试使用相同的资源而引发冲突。驱动程序和操作系统的版本不兼容也可能导致程序运行不畅。识别这些潜在问题是解决冲突的首要步骤。
为了有效解决软件冲突,可以采取以下几种策略:
1. 更新软件:很多软件更新版本会修复已知的冲突和兼容性问题,及时更新确保使用最新的功能和安全补丁。
2. 检查系统要求:每个软件在安装前都会有一系列的系统要求,确保设备符合这些要求,可以减少冲突的可能性。
3. 使用虚拟机:在虚拟机中运行不同的软件,可以避免它们间的直接干扰。在Windows系统上,可以使用Hyper-V、VMware等工具来创建多个独立的虚拟环境。
4. 监控软件冲突:利用像Process Explorer等工具,可以实时监测系统中运行的软件,查看它们对系统资源的使用情况,从而识别可能的冲突。
5. 安全模式:如果软件冲突导致系统无法正常启动,使用安全模式启动计算机只加载必需的驱动和程序,有助于快速定位问题。
在高性能DIY组装和性能优化的过程中,软件冲突同样不可忽视。尤其是游戏爱好者,在进行超频调整或同时运行多个程序时,相关软件的组合是否合理非常关键。比如,使用了显卡监控软件同时又开启了一些游戏,可能会因为两者对GPU资源的请求冲突,影响游戏体验。提前对所用程序进行兼容性检查,能够大大提升运行效率。
市场上不断涌现的新硬件,虽然提升了性能,但同时也伴随了新的软件冲突风险。跟紧市场趋势,选择兼容性高的硬件与软件,能帮助用户构建出更加稳定的使用环境。在软件冲突的处理过程中,硬件评测的重要性也愈加凸显,确保所选硬件驱动支持最新的软件版本和特性,能有效减少潜在的问题。
对于设备常见的软硬件冲突问题,正确的处理方法至关重要。随着对计算机技术深入了解,用户可以更加有效地辨识、应对软件冲突,提高整体使用体验。
常见问题解答(FAQ)
1. 如何检测软件冲突?
使用专业的系统监控软件,例如Process Explorer,能够查看正在运行的进程及其资源占用情况。
2. 虚拟机可以帮助解决所有软件冲突吗?
虚拟机可以有效分隔不同软件之间的影响,但并非所有软件都能很好地适应虚拟环境。
3. 软件冲突为什么会导致系统崩溃?
软件频繁请求相同的资源如果得不到合理分配就会导致系统资源枯竭,从而引发崩溃。
4. 如何选择兼容性好的软件?
查阅专业的评测网站和用户反馈,选择经过良好用户测试的软件版本。
5. 驱动程序更新的频率应该是多少?
通常的建议是每月检查一次驱动更新,特别是对于显卡和主板驱动。
